Five Trends for CFOs to Watch
The role of the Chief Financial Officer (CFO) is evolving faster than ever. Economic uncertainty, digital transformation, regulatory pressure, and rising expectations from the board are reshaping how CFOs lead their organizations. Today’s CFOs are not just financial stewards—they are strategic partners, risk managers, and growth enablers.
Here are five key trends CFOs should watch to stay ahead and lead with confidence.
1. Finance as a Strategic Business Partner
CFOs are moving beyond traditional reporting roles to actively shape business strategy. Finance teams are increasingly involved in:
Strategic planning and investment decisions
Performance management across business units
Scenario modeling and risk assessment
This shift positions finance as a core driver of enterprise value.
2. Real-Time Data and Continuous Planning
Annual budgeting cycles are giving way to continuous planning and rolling forecasts. CFOs are adopting:
Real-time financial and operational data
Dynamic forecasting models
Scenario-based planning to respond quickly to change
Agility has become a competitive advantage in finance leadership.
3. Automation and AI in Finance Operations
Automation and AI are transforming core finance processes such as:
Accounts payable and receivable
Financial close and consolidation
Expense management and compliance
By reducing manual work, CFOs can improve accuracy, speed, and productivity—freeing teams to focus on insights and strategy.
4. Increased Focus on Risk, Compliance, and Resilience
With growing regulatory requirements and cyber risks, CFOs are playing a larger role in enterprise risk management. Key focus areas include:
Financial controls and governance
Data security and fraud prevention
Business continuity and resilience planning
Strong risk management is now essential for protecting long-term value.
5. ESG and Sustainable Value Creation
Environmental, Social, and Governance (ESG) considerations are becoming a core finance priority. CFOs are responsible for:
Measuring and reporting ESG performance
Integrating sustainability into financial planning
Aligning long-term value creation with responsible business practices
Sustainability is no longer just a compliance issue—it’s a strategic imperative.
